Mary and Daniel Dolan Family Foundation
The Mary and Daniel Dolan Family Foundation is a private, independent foundation based in Vero Beach, Florida. Established in June 2000, it operates as a 501(c)(3) philanthropic organization dedicated to supporting charitable initiatives across the United States and internationally.

Financial History
Multi-year comparison from IRS filings
Most Recent Financial Data (2024):
- Total Assets: $28,395
- Total Revenue: $338,558
- Total Expenses: $286,000
- Total Giving: $283,949
- Total Liabilities: $0
The foundation maintains a lean operational structure with modest assets but demonstrates substantial annual philanthropic activity, indicating reliance on regular contributions to support its grantmaking program.

Leadership & Key People
Leadership team and compensation from IRS filings
The foundation is managed by a volunteer board of directors:
- Daniel D. Dolan Jr. — President and Director
- Mary M. Dolan — Treasurer and Director
Additional family members serve as directors, all working on a voluntary basis without compensation.
